Test Procedures (Test 4 to Test 6)
Test Procedures (Test 4 to Test 6)
Item
Test Procedure
Test 4 :
Head Movement
Aging Test
Test 5 :
Media Feed Aging Test
Test 6 :
Cutter Aging Test
1. Remove media from the printer.
2. Under “Aging/Carriage Motor” in the self-diagnostics menu, select “Aging/Unidirectional Y” then set the number of agings
to 50 times and begin aging (Refer to BAC6010)
3. Under “Aging/Carriage Motor” in the self-diagnostics menu, select “Aging/Bidirectional Y” then set the number of agings to
50 times and begin aging (Refer to BAC6010)
Note:
Use the “Setting Value +” or “Setting Value -” key to increase or decrease the number of agings.
If you wish to stop the aging process, press the “Cancel” or “Back” key.
4. Switch off the power when the test is completed.
1. Load roll media in the printer.
2. Under “Aging/Media Feed Motor” in the self-diagnostics menu, set the number of agings to 50 times and begin aging
(Refer to BAC6020)
Note:
Use the “Setting Value +” or “Setting Value -” key to increase or decrease the number of agings.
If you wish to stop the aging process, press the “Cancel” or “Back” key.
3. Check that there is no step out or abnormal noise during the media feed motor aging process.
4. Switch off the power when the test is completed.
1. Load roll media in the printer (thick coated paper).
2. Under “Aging/Cutter” in the self-diagnostics menu, set the number of agings to 50 times and begin aging (Refer to BAC6030)
Note:
Use the “Setting Value +” or “Setting Value -” key to increase or decrease the number of agings.
If you wish to stop the aging process, press the “Cancel” or “Back” key.
3. Check that the cutting action is normal, that there is no abnormal noise and that the cut media falls.
Also check that the cutter joining accuracy (step difference) is no more than 0.3 mm.
4. Switch off the power when the test is completed.
